4A Region IV District 31 recap October 1, 2013
The biggest upset of the week belonged to Flour Bluff, who took down 192nd ranked Alice, 27-26.
Martin's Albert Estrada recorded the longest rushing play in 4A Region IV District 31 this season in his game against Miller last week. Estrada scampered for 84 yards on the play and finished with 401 on the day as his team bested the Buccaneers.
Martin's offense was unstoppable this week, as it produced the league's top passer, rusher and receiver. Estrada threw for 308 yards and Daniel Sanchez had 192 yards receiving. On the ground Estrada contributed 401 yards. Javier Hernandez helped Martin's passing attack out by catching 5 balls for 56 yards.

Sanchez was the best receiver in the league this week as the Tigers beat Remy Rodriguez's team. Sanchez racked up 8 receptions for 192 yards. Hernandez helped Martin's passing attack out by catching 5 balls for 56 yards.
The leading receiver in the league this season is Sanchez. The Martin star has 16 catches for 384 yards.
The top two teams in the league will face off this week when first place Ray takes on second place Nixon. Last week, Ray topped Moody, while Nixon bested Cigarroa.
The Texans' offense has racked up 173 points this season, earning them the top spot in the league, while the Mustangs have allowed only 7 on the year.
Ray extended the longest winning streak in 4A Region IV District 31 this week by beating the Trojans, 51-8. The victory was the fourth in a row for Cody Simper's team.
